                        >>Happ Windows 95 Software Driver<<
             >>For Use With the Happ Controls CIB-1000 PCB, 96-0167-00<<
This is a DirectX 3 compatible driver.  To operate with a game, the game must support
DirectX 3 or higher devices.  If you are able to calibrate and test this device but you
can't play your game with this device then your game does not provide DirectX
support or your game must be setup or mapped to this device's controls in the game's setup screen.

This software can support many controllers, each controller occupying one COM port.
Support for COM1, COM2, COM3 and COM4 is included with this release.  Some PCs and some
communication boards do not allow proper support for the simultaneuous use of COM1 and COM3
or the simultaneous use of COM2 and COM4.  Please take this in consideration if you wish to
use more than one COM port (including mice and modems). 

This driver will not operate concurrently with the HAPPDEMO program from the Utilities disk.
Close HAPPDEMO before installing this driver.

In the following text, COM X is used where "X" represents the number of the COM port you
wish to use.

The installation is carried out in 2 passes.


First pass installation for COM X port of the joystick driver in Win95

Go to Windows Control Panel

Go to System-Device Manager and make sure no game controllers/joystick/game ports are installed...

if they are, remove them

After that ask for a driver refresh using the refresh tab and then go back to the Control Panel:

-> to [Add/Remove Hardware]

--> Hit [Next]

---> Select "No" radio button then [Next]

---> Select {Sound, video and game controllers} and then [Next]

----> [Have Disk]

-----> Copy manufacturer's files from: [[ A:\ ]] then [OK]

------> Select {AmerSys/HAPP Controls Serial X Joystick} then [OK]

----> [Finish]   Files are copied and the registry is updated

	You will be prompted to restart your computer. Click Yes.

------> If you need to install second third or fourth driver for the use of more joysticks on other COM ports 
        {AmeriSys/HAPP Controls Serial X Joystick} repeat all
	steps begining at [Add/Remove Hardware]

After rebooting WIN95:


Second pass installation for COM X port of the joystick driver in Win95

Go to Control Panel

--> to [Joystick] or [Gaming Devices]

---> Selected Device [Joystick N] or Hit [Device Assignment...] + 
     [Assignment Device N]

**Remark: N= 1-16 Number of Joystick or Device

-----> Selected Driver {AmeriSys/HAPP Controls Serial X Joystick}
	from [Joystick selection:] or [Device Selection:] 

------> Click on [Calibrate...] or [Settings...] + click on [Calibrate...]

-------> Follow all instructions to calibrate the device

--------> Finish the calibration by clcking [Test] and TEST ALL functions

--------->If many drivers were installed {AmeriSys/HAPP Controls Serial X Joystick}
	repeat all steps begining to for each device "to [Joystick] or [Gaming Devices]"

----------> If All is OK hit [OK] and close all Windows for the Joysticks

-----------> Close the Control Panel Window and RUN the Games.... Enjoy...

============================================

Hardware connections:
 
Electrical connection information-
Switches as displayed in Win95 Control Panel/Joystick 
	Button	    Connector	        Pin
	1		J3   J/S sw1	P2
	2		J3   J/S sw2	P4
	3		J3   J/S sw3	P5
	4		J3   J/S sw4	P6
	5		J2		P2
	6		J2		P3
	7		J2		P4
	8		J2		P5
	9		J2		P6
	10		J2		P7
	11		J2		P8
	12		J2		P10
	13		J5		P7
	14		J5		P8
	15		J5		P9

	17   POV Up	J5		P2
	18   POV Right	J5		P3
	19   POV Down	J5		P4
	20   POV Left	J5		P6
	
	21   TRBallXa   J3		P7
	22   TRBallXb   J3		P8
	23   TRBallYa   J3		P9
	24   TRBallYb   J3		P10		

	X axis	        J1   J/S hor	P4
	Y axis	        J1   J/S ver	P5
	Z axis	        J1		P6
	R axis	        J1		P7

 +5 - J1 pins 1&9; J2,J3,J5 pin 12
 Gnd - J1 pins 3&8; J2,J3,J5 pins 1&11
	